He was also sent for a psychiatric examination: the arrest of the suspect in the burning of the Ben Gurion statue in Tel Aviv was extended by two days. The Tel Aviv Magistrate's Court extended by two days the detention of Mohammed Zeid, a homeless Israelei man who was arrested on suspicion of setting fire to the statue of David Ben-Gurion on a beach in the city. In addition, the suspect was sent for a psychiatric examination. (Liran Levi)
